UPDATED AUGUST 19, 2004

Well its been over 2 months since my last update and a fair number of things have happened since then.
Getting right to it, i finally got my EurosportTuning ECU straightened out and the car seems to be running a little bit faster. I went to the track last week to test it out and see what kind of gains i got and i wasent overly impressed with the results. I went from a 15.27 @ 88 to a 15.09 @ 92. It had just finished raining so the track wasent in great condition and i couldn't get traction for shit. I figure if i went on a hotter day i could break into the 14's but oh well. I got a new Custom licence plate "UBER CAR" i just love it. I got a new volt guage that i'll install when my A-piller comes in the mail probably sometime in late september, so until then it'll just sit in my room. I've also got some yellow SAMCO intercooler and coolant hoses on order, but it takes a long time for those to come so they'll probably be a christmas present. On july 30th i attended a volvo car show in Ilderton, Ontario and i won 1st place in the V/S/C/R/X catigory so hurrah for me! Other then that there really isn't anything new with the car. Performance Mods

NEW!!!
The engine that comes in the car is a turbocharged Inline 5 Cylinder with Stock 190hp and 230ft/lbs torque. The left picture is the stock engine bay, and the right pic is the current status under the hood, as of June 9th
LownlazyV70's 1998 Volvo V70 LownlazyV70's 1998 Volvo V70

I bought a intake from Eurosport tuning. It makes a little difference, and it makes a real cool sound, thats about it, i wanna get something different because i really dont like this setup.

LownlazyV70's 1998 Volvo V70

My HKS BOV to help the turbo release pressure. Sounds AWSOME!!!!!

LownlazyV70's 1998 Volvo V70

I finally finished polishing the turbo pipe and it looks friggen awsome!! Theres still some minor imperfections, but i'll get those out later.
LownlazyV70's 1998 Volvo V70 LownlazyV70's 1998 Volvo V70

This is what it looks like now.
LownlazyV70's 1998 Volvo V70 LownlazyV70's 1998 Volvo V70

I Bought a Custom Eurosport tuning dual exhaust and performance downpipe. It took a looonngg time to get it, but in the end i beleive its worth it. Big difference in the top end, plus is sounds sexxxy too.
LownlazyV70's 1998 Volvo V70 LownlazyV70's 1998 Volvo V70

LownlazyV70's 1998 Volvo V70

I bought a new ECU from eurosport tuning. The EUC remapped the fuel and upped the boost from stock 6psi, to at peak 12Psi. I went to the track before and after and there was a .2 second and 4 MPH difference so i guess it was worth it. This is my boost guage hitting 11psi

LownlazyV70's 1998 Volvo V70

Heres a shot of my yellow Samco Silicone Intercooler hoses. Meant to hold boost pressure alot better then stock ones.
LownlazyV70's 1998 Volvo V70LownlazyV70's 1998 Volvo V70

NEW!!!
My stock engine mount was gettin pretty worn out, and seeing as i have a 5 speed standard car, getting the IPD polyurethane engine mount was definitly a smart choice. Once installed i could feel the difference in the car as i shifted. A very cheap and easy mod to do, heres a pic before i installed it.
